Keyless Entry System Programming

Certain cars have key fobs that require programming to work. These key fobs contain chips that communicate with the onboard computer of the car. This system is intended for preventing the entry of unauthorized persons. It requires verification that a specific code is in the database of the car. Without the correct code the key won't turn and won't start the vehicle. To program these keys, a locksmith uses special tools and software.

If you know how some older cars allow you to program your key fobs. The owner's manual will typically provide the steps. However, with newer vehicles it is best to talk to a professional NYC locksmith to learn the steps needed to program the remote fob.

Professional key programmers have a database that contains codes for different vehicle models and years. In addition to these codes, there are several additional features that can be programmed into the fob. Some allow you to program a second car key or delete a stolen one from the system.

For cars that are newer There is usually an additional button on the key fob which needs to be pressed in certain combinations in order to enter programming mode. The first step is typically to insert and remove your key from the ignition, without activating your vehicle. Then you press a series of buttons within a predetermined time frame. It could be as easy as pressing the 'lock' and "unlock buttons several times, or it could require pressing and holding two numbers. In the majority of instances, a chime will sound or the door locks will be able to cycle to signal that the vehicle is now in programming mode.

Some key fobs can be programmed using a tool that connects to the OBD port which is located beneath the steering wheel. Locksmiths or dealership service departments are able to do this. This tool can read the codes from the key fob and match them to a code in the database. This is a fantastic way to program or reset the key.

Transponder Programming is a complex process that requires the creation of a unique code for each key. The unique code is transmitted by the key when it is placed in the ignition. The car's computer will check this code against the code that is stored in its own system. If the codes match the car will then start. This is a great security feature that will prevent theft. It's something to think about if you are looking to add an extra layer of security to your vehicle.

Certain vehicles allow owners to reprogram their own transponder keys in certain conditions. These include the vehicle being domestic and having an VIN number that begins with 1 or 4. However, reprogramming a transponder key isn't an easy job and should be left to experts.
